Sound power and sound power level are often used to specify the noise or sound emitted from technical equipment like fans, pumps or other machines. Total sound power from two identical fans each generating 1 W in noise power can be calculated as Example - Total Sound Power from Two Identical Fansįor sound power it is common to use 10 -12 W as the reference sound power. The signal units depends on the nature of the signal - W for power, Pa for pressure and so on. L s = signal level from each single source ( dB) The total signal level in decibel from equal signal sources can be calculated as The decibel (dB) is a logarithmic unit used to express the ratio of two signal values - like power, sound power or pressure, voltage, intensity etc.
